How to Use This Calculator
  1. Enter working height (ft or m) and select fall protection system type (guardrail, PFAS, safety net).
  2. Enter worker weight (lbs or kg) and lanyard length (ft) for PFAS calculations.
  3. Read minimum fall clearance distance (ft) required below the work surface.
  4. Verify anchor point strength meets OSHA minimum 5,000 lbs per attached worker.
  5. Check that total fall distance (free fall + deceleration + D-ring + harness stretch) clears any obstructions.

What each input means

Free Fall Distance (ft)
Distance before fall arrest engages (OSHA max 6 ft).
Lanyard Length (ft)
Length of the shock-absorbing lanyard.
Deceleration Distance (ft)
Shock absorber deployment distance (OSHA max 3.5 ft).
D-Ring Height (ft)
Height of dorsal D-ring from the worker's feet.
Worker Height (ft)
Total height of the worker in feet.
